Adam Waldman is the founder, chairman, and president of the Endeavor Group, a Washington D.C. consultancy based about two blocks from the White House. In May 2009, Waldman filed paperwork with the DOJ indicating he would be working with Russian billionaire Oleg Deripaska to provide "legal advice on issues involving his U.S. visa as well as commercial transactions." In his initial FARA paperwork, Waldman indicated Endeavor would receive "a monthly retainer of $40,000" for his work with Deripaska.[1]
